About The Position

PayZen is on a mission to bring financial health to healthcare. Our products improve both access and affordability for patients and cash flow & administrative complexity for medical providers. We are trusted by a rapidly growing number of health systems, hospitals, and physician groups and are backed by leading venture capital investors, including NEA, SignalFire, Viola Group, and 7Wire Ventures. We are looking for a Senior Staff Software Engineer to serve as the primary technical architect for PayZen's engineering organization. At this level, your impact is measured by the success of entire business lines and the long-term sustainability of our technology stack. You are not just solving today's problems — you are anticipating the engineering and compliance challenges we will face two to three years from now and building the foundation to meet them. This is a premier individual contributor role at the highest level of technical leadership. You are expected to remain hands-on — contributing to critical implementations, reviewing code and system designs at the most consequential decision points, and setting the technical standard others calibrate against. You own the consequences of your architectural decisions, not just the recommendations. You will drive AI-native development across the organization — not just for your own productivity, but to systematically redefine how the entire engineering team delivers value. You will report to the SVP of Engineering. This role is based in our San Francisco headquarters, with in-office days on Mondays, Tuesdays, and Thursdays.

Requirements

  • 10+ years of software engineering experience in production systems at meaningful scale
  • 4+ years operating at the Staff Engineer level or above, with demonstrated impact beyond a single team's scope
  • Deep expertise in designing and maintaining complex distributed systems — including async/sync design patterns, fault tolerance, and horizontal scaling — with a track record of delivering through major migrations and scaling events.
  • Working knowledge of application security principles and secure-by-design architectural patterns
  • Hands-on proficiency in at least one of: Java, Go, Python, TypeScript, or equivalent — you write and review code, not just documents
  • Strong command of relational and non-relational database architecture, including distributed transaction management and data-path latency trade-offs
  • Demonstrated ability to influence executive and cross-functional stakeholders through written communication — RFCs, design documents, and strategic technical narratives
  • Based in the San Francisco Bay Area
